Heroic Croatian midfielder Zvonimir Boban began with Dinamo Zagreb and was particularly remembered for intervening to defend a young fan who was being attacked by a Serbian policeman during a Dinamo v Red Star League match.

He joined AC Milan for a reported £8 million from another Serie A club, Bari, in 1992. He was a member of the Milan team that won the European Cup so impressively in 1994, beating Barcelona 4-0 in Athens, and was many people's 'Player of the Season' when they pipped Lazio for the Italian League title in 1999.

Boban starred in Yugoslavia's World Youth Championship-winning team in 1987 and, for Croatia, he was their playmaker and captain at both Euro '96 and the 1998 World Cup. In France this dynamic and resourceful midfielder helped his country to an unexpected place in the semi-finals.
